Funding for finger-prick glucose test for all unwell children of any age in A&E
Fund all NHS A&E departments to do finger-prick blood glucose tests on all unwell babies, toddlers, and children, even if symptoms seem minor, specific, or common, to detect undiagnosed Type 1 diabetes and early DKA, preventing life-threatening complications.

Background
Many children with Type 1 diabetes aren’t diagnosed until they develop life-threatening DKA. We think early testing could save lives and prevent trauma.
